The ancient Greek philosopher Epictetus once said, “The key is to keep company only with people who uplift you, whose presence calls forth your best.” This simple quote relates strongly to the AFMC Connect focus for December, which is “inspire.”

Inspiration is a key component of productivity, creativity and success in the workplace. An individual who is inspired by a particular mission or task is more likely to complete an assignment efficiently and will work hard to achieve organizational goals.

A supportive, encouraging work environment has been found to increase productivity, employee engagement and self-esteem. By inspiring individuals to reach for goals and achieve success, leaders foster an inspirational environment that benefits the individual, the unit and the organization.

Leaders can foster inspiration in the workplace by:

  • --creating opportunities for engagement and celebration
  • --encouraging collaboration
  • --supporting individuals in their goals
  • --serving as a source of inspiration for others
